Fisherman airlifted to hospital after North Sea rescue

A fisherman has been airlifted to hospital after he was rescued from the North Sea.

A major search was launched after another fisherman found an empty vessel just outside Macduff harbour at around 12.40pm on Wednesday.

The HM Coastguard Inverness helicopter, Macduff and Buckie RNLI lifeboats and the Banff Coastguard Rescue Team were involved in the search.

The helicopter spotted the missing fisherman in the water just before 1.30pm and he was airlifted to Aberdeen Royal Infirmary.

A number of vessels in the area also joined in the search after responding to a mayday relay broadcast issued by the coastguard.
